uni-easyinput中@change事件
时间: 2024-04-12 11:26:47 浏览: 9
uni-easyinput 是一款基于 Vue.js 的输入框组件库,提供了丰富的功能和事件。其中,@change 是一种事件绑定方式,用于在输入框的值发生改变时触发相应的操作。
在使用 uni-easyinput 组件时,你可以通过在组件上添加 @change 属性来绑定一个方法,当输入框的值发生改变时,该方法将被调用。
以下是一个示例代码:
```vue
<template>
<div>
<uni-easyinput v-model="inputValue" @change="handleChange"></uni-easyinput>
</div>
</template>
<script>
export default {
data() {
return {
inputValue: ''
}
},
methods: {
handleChange(value) {
// 在这里可以处理输入框值改变后的逻辑
console.log('输入框的值发生了改变:', value);
}
}
}
</script>
```
在上述代码中,我们通过 v-model 指令将输入框的值与 `inputValue` 数据双向绑定,当输入框的值发生改变时,会触发 `handleChange` 方法,并将当前输入框的值作为参数传入。你可以在 `handleChange` 方法中编写相应的逻辑来处理输入框值的改变。
希望以上内容能够帮助到你!如果还有其他问题,请继续提问。
相关问题
uni-easyinput回车事件
回答: Uni-Easyinput是基于uni-app的输入框组件,用于实现用户在输入框中按下回车键后触发相应的事件。根据引用和引用的内容,Uni-Easyinput在手机端不支持键盘事件,因此无法直接使用按键修饰符来实现回车事件。但可以通过使用confirm-type属性来模拟回车事件。例如,可以在<input>标签中添加confirm-type="search"属性,并在@confirm事件中执行相应的操作。具体示例如下:
<input confirm-type="search" @confirm="doSearch">中的示例代码也展示了如何使用confirm-type属性来实现回车事件。在<input>标签中添加confirm-type="search"属性,并在@confirm事件中调用doSearch方法来处理回车事件。具体示例代码如下:
<input type="text" v-model="form.keyword" placeholder="搜索商品" placeholder-style="color: #CCC;" confirm-type="search" @confirm="doSearch" /><span class="em">1</span><span class="em">2</span><span class="em">3</span>
#### 引用[.reference_title]
- *1* *2* [UNI-APP_uni-app input监听回车键](https://blog.csdn.net/weixin_44599931/article/details/111026382)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v92^chatsearchT3_1"}}] [.reference_item style="max-width: 50%"]
- *3* [uniapp input框监听回车搜索事件效果demo(整理)](https://blog.csdn.net/qq_38881495/article/details/125652578)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v92^chatsearchT3_1"}}] [.reference_item style="max-width: 50%"]
[ .reference_list ]
uni-app uni-easyinput插槽怎么使用
要使用 `uni-easyinput` 的插槽,需要在组件中使用 `<slot>` 标签,并为其指定一个 `name` 属性。例如:
```html
<template>
<view>
<uni-easyinput>
<slot name="left"></slot>
<slot name="right"></slot>
</uni-easyinput>
</view>
</template>
```
在上面的示例中,我们为 `uni-easyinput` 组件定义了两个插槽,分别为 `left` 和 `right`。这意味着我们可以在 `uni-easyinput` 组件的标签内使用这两个插槽,例如:
```html
<template>
<view>
<uni-easyinput>
<view slot="left">左侧插槽</view>
<view slot="right">右侧插槽</view>
</uni-easyinput>
</view>
</template>
```
在上面的示例中,我们在 `uni-easyinput` 组件的标签内使用了两个插槽 `left` 和 `right`,并在插槽内分别添加了一些内容。这些内容将会被渲染到 `uni-easyinput` 组件的相应位置上。